### Archiving cold storage buckets

Welcome aboard! Once a quarter we sweep the Frostbin cold tier and archive anything untouched for 180 days. The sweep job runs on the Pellworth batch cluster, so don't kick it off from your laptop. Double-check the dry-run output first — last quarter someone archived the Lunara team's backups by accident and we heard about it for weeks. When the dry run looks sane, run the archiver for real with the settings shown below.

config for badup-yahof:
ralwyn:
  log_level: error
  metrics_host: metrics.ralwyn.zemvarsys.internal
  pool_size: 4

14:22 — Support confirmed customers of the Fernwick public API were receiving duplicate records on page boundaries. The cursor encoding in the Tidepool gateway was truncating offsets past page 40. Rolled back to the prior pagination module and duplicates stopped within five minutes. The regression was traced to the following build.

session token of fajeg-hahop = htk31_505183fb9ac6ddef72419ebad75f441

Night-shift staff: Floor 4 of the Tellhaven Building opens this week. After 21:00, access is via the rear stairwell only; the lifts are locked out overnight during the settling period. Complete a walk-through of the new floor once per shift and log it. The stairwell keypad accepts the code below.

badge for yahop-fawep: bdg-XBKXI-68071

// FUEL_REPORT_ROLLUP_WINDOW
// Controls the aggregation window (in minutes) for the Cartwheel
// fleet fuel-usage report. Support note: if a customer reports gaps
// in hourly totals, check that this constant matches the value in
// the dispatcher config — a mismatch causes double-counted refuels
// near window boundaries. Do not change without coordinating with
// the Cartwheel analytics team. When filing an escalation, always
// include the token shown just below.

pipeline stamp: htk21_cc68b8e00e3cb5ca75ae8